What Enchanting Bird Species Can You Expect to See in San Miguel de Allende?

In San Miguel de Allende, hummingbirds hover near flowers, hawks soar in the sky, songbirds perch on rooftops, and migratory birds arrive.

San Miguel de Allende is home to a diverse array of bird species, offering bird watchers the chance to observe many fascinating creatures. Among the most captivating are the hummingbirds, known for their dazzling colors and remarkable flying abilities, hawks that glide gracefully through the air, and numerous songbirds, each contributing their unique melodies to the environment. Effective identification techniques involve paying close attention to colors, sizes, and songs that distinguish each species. During migration seasons, the influx of new arrivals adds to the excitement of birding, making each outing even more rewarding. Where to Find the Best Bird Watching Spots in San Miguel de Allende?

Serene dawn in Parque Juárez, San Miguel de Allende: hummingbirds and orioles on lush trees, fluttering over vibrant flowers in a protected reserve.

San Miguel de Allende features outstanding bird watching locations, with lush gardens and protected nature reserves ideal for spotting a variety of species. Notable sites include Parque Juárez and the botanical gardens, where an abundance of avian life thrives. Early morning excursions yield particularly fruitful results, as birds are most active at this time, increasing your chances of sightings.
